Or they might help take care of a leaking shower room sink or even a defective coffee machine.Those heroes are actually around 135 on-site facility managers who guarantee the security as well as health of every property as well as its own dwellers.Developed in 2009, the Establishment Manager course encompasses structures at Johnson Room Facility, Sonny Carter Educating Amenities, and Ellington Area. Each property has a key Center Manager and also an alternate. These people establish emergency activity plans and work as establishment fire wardens. They submit safety and security notifies, notices of makeover and building job, as well as share relevant information about being dangerous disturbances to developing access or even electricals. They likewise team up in between structure tenants, security employees, facility procedures, and urgent -responders as required." He acquired a Silver Snoopy Award in Might 2011 in recognition of the help he offered to the International Spaceport Station Plan as the manager for Johnson's production facilities.Some Johnson staff member are actually tapped the services of particularly for a center manager role. Others might offer or be designated to the duty through their association's monitoring. Irrespective of how they became a facility manager, each person must finish an initial as well as a refresher training covering subject matters such as hazard id and also mitigation, electricity preservation, protection, and legal points to consider. Added instruction may be called for depending on building jobs.
